What is the difference between Evening Recipient Rights Officer vs Day Recipient Rights Officer?

AspectEvening Recipient Rights OfficerDay Recipient Rights Officer
CredentialsTypically requires certification in recipient rights or advocacy, relevant state licensingSame as evening role, often requiring similar certifications
Work EnvironmentWorks during evening hours, often in mental health or healthcare facilitiesWorks during daytime hours in similar settings
Employer & IndustryHealthcare, mental health agencies, or community servicesSame as evening role, with similar employer types
Search & Comparison IntentOften searched for comparison with day roles to understand scheduling differences

The main difference between an Evening Recipient Rights Officer and a Day Recipient Rights Officer lies in their work hours. Both roles require similar credentials and work in comparable environments within healthcare or mental health agencies. The choice between them depends on scheduling preferences, with evening roles serving clients or patients during non-standard hours.

Job description

Job Family FAC - Part-Time Faculty, Credit Classes Grade P1 Salary $54.37 - Base Rate Department Mathematics Reports To Department Chairperson Closing Date Posted on an ongoing basis FLSA Status Exempt - Not Eligible for Overtime Compensation First Review Date July 17, 2026
Position Overview
This faculty member teaches college level and college preparatory Mathematics courses.
What you will be doing
  • Teaches lecture and laboratory sections
  • Evaluates and advises students
  • Participates in departmental and College affairs
  • Develops curricula
  • Recruits students
  • Serves on committees
  • Performs other duties as assigned
What you need to succeed
  • Master's degree in Mathematics; or Master's degree and 18 graduate semester hours in Mathematics
  • All educational degrees must be from a regionally accredited institution
  • Must possess excellent communication skills
  • Must be able to work well with students, faculty, staff and the community
  • Ability to work a flexible schedule that may include evening and weekend assignments
